THE STORY:
A city boy, named Georg Rauch, who has seldom seen the outside world, and has very little conviction on matters aside from what he has been told as a child. When Nazis invade Austria, he instantly becomes labeled as a “quarter-jew,” and is as a result shunned by society. However, Georg is spared from the holocaust, on the account of his german father. This does not mean that Georg is away from danger though.
